Used to seal doors on my vertical propane smoker. I could have used a 1/2 inch spacer but this spacer was very easy to cut with kitchen scissors. I've only smoked with it a few times, but the seal and its adhesive seem to be holding up well. So far I have cleaned the areas where I applied it very well and wiped with rubbing alcohol before applying. About 95% of the leaks around the doors have been sealed and the smoker now runs about 15-20 degrees warmer than before the seal was applied (uses less propane) and seems to hold the temperature better. I have more than enough to make a smoker again, it only took me about six or seven feet. Would recommend to anyone who wants to seal their smokehouse doors for a more stable temperature. This product works. I'll update this after a few more uses of the smoker, but so far I'm happy with it. Update: It has withstood dozens of smokers this spring, summer, and fall. Still looks pretty good and sticks well. Looks like it will survive a smoker.
